Top AI courses for beginners

Top AI Courses for Beginners: Your Ultimate Guide to Starting a Career in Artificial Intelligence.

Artificial Intelligence (AI) has become one of the most transformative technologies of our time. From chatbots and self-driving cars to data-driven business decisions, AI is shaping nearly every aspect of modern life. For beginners eager to dive into this exciting field, starting with the right course can make all the difference. In this detailed guide, we explore the top AI courses for beginners, carefully selected to help you build a strong foundation and confidently launch your AI journey.

1. Why Learning AI Matters in 2025Artificial Intelligence is no longer confined to tech giants. It’s now a crucial skill across industries — from healthcare and finance to marketing and education. As companies adopt AI-powered tools, professionals who understand AI concepts stand out. Whether you’re a student, tech enthusiast, or career switcher, learning AI opens countless doors in the digital economy.

2. The Best Starting Point for Beginners :beginners often wonder where to start. The truth is, AI involves multiple disciplines — data science, machine learning, deep learning, and neural networks. The key is to start small, master the basics, and progress steadily. Online learning platforms now offer step-by-step programs designed specifically for beginners, requiring no prior coding experience.’

3. Coursera – AI for Everyone by Andrew On this course, is one of the most popular entry points into Artificial Intelligence. Taught by Andrew Ng, co-founder of Coursera and Stanford professor, “AI for Everyone” focuses on understanding AI’s real-world applications rather than coding. It’s perfect for non-technical learners who want to grasp how AI impacts businesses and society.

4. Udacity – Intro to Artificial IntelligenceUdacity’s “Intro to AI” offers a balanced introduction to key concepts such as search algorithms, probability, and machine learning. The course includes hands-on projects, enabling you to apply theory to practice. It’s ideal for beginners who want to experience real-world AI applications early in their learning journey.

5. edX – Artificial Intelligence (Columbia University)Columbia University’s AI course on edX introduces fundamental AI concepts with academic rigor. Learners explore topics like intelligent agents, problem-solving, and machine learning foundations. While slightly technical, the course provides a strong theoretical base for those aspiring to advance into research or technical roles.

6. Google AI – Learn with Google .Google offers free beginner-friendly resources through Google AI and TensorFlow tutorials. These materials help you understand how AI models are built and deployed. With interactive lessons and coding exercises, you can learn at your own pace while experimenting with Google’s powerful AI tools.

7. IBM – AI Foundations for EveryoneIBM’s “AI Foundations for Everyone” is a great starting point for those curious about how AI works in real business scenarios. The course covers essential concepts like machine learning, neural networks, and AI ethics. Learners also get access to IBM’s digital credentials upon completion, boosting employability.

8. Simpler – Introduction to Artificial IntelligenceSimplilearn’s beginner-level AI course offers a structured approach to learning. It covers AI history, applications, and key technologies driving modern AI systems. The course also prepares learners for advanced certifications, making it a great stepping stone for long-term skill development.

9. Data camp – Introduction to Artificial IntelligenceDataCamp’s course is designed for absolute beginners with no coding experience. It introduces basic AI concepts, decision-making models, and automation. Learners can complete interactive exercises directly in their browser, making the experience both practical and engaging.

10. Fast.ai – Practical Deep Learning for Coders for those with basic programming knowledge, Fast.ai offers a highly practical approach to AI. Their “Practical Deep Learning for Coders” course focuses on building real AI models from the start. It’s free, project-oriented, and one of the most hands-on AI courses available online.

11. Microsoft Learn – AI Fundamentals Microsoft’s AI Fundamentals course provides a well-rounded introduction to machine learning, natural language processing, and computer vision. The program is also linked to the Microsoft Certified: Azure AI Fundamentals exam, giving learners a globally recognized credential upon completion.

12. LinkedIn Learning – Artificial Intelligence Foundations.LinkedIn Learning’s “Artificial Intelligence Foundations” course offers a concise yet powerful overview of AI. It’s especially suited for professionals who want to understand AI’s role in transforming workplaces. Learners also earn a shareable certificate to enhance their professional profiles.

13. Harvard University – Cases’s Introduction to AI with Python this Harvard course is one of the most respected introductions to AI programming. It teaches problem-solving using Python and explores topics like search algorithms, reinforcement learning, and neural networks. While more technical, it’s a rewarding course for beginners serious about AI development.

14. Udemy – Artificial Intelligence A-Z™: Learn How to Build an AI.Udemy’s “AI A-Z” course walks you through building real AI projects from scratch — such as creating self-learning programs and chatbots. The hands-on approach helps beginners gain practical experience, and lifetime access ensures you can revisit materials anytime.

15. Kaggle Learn – Intro to Machine LearningKaggle’s “Intro to Machine Learning” course is short, interactive, and beginner-friendly. It focuses on essential machine learning concepts used in AI applications. Learners can practice directly on Kaggle’s datasets, gaining both knowledge and experience through practical projects.

16. Stanford University – Machine Learning (by Andrew Ng)This classic course remains a global favorite for beginners ready to take a deeper dive. Andrew Ng’s Stanford course on machine learning covers supervised learning, unsupervised learning, and neural networks. It’s a must-take for anyone aspiring to work in AI research or data science

17. DeepLearning.AI – Generative AI for Everyone generative AI is the newest frontier in Artificial Intelligence. This course by DeepLearning.AI helps beginners understand how AI systems like ChatGPT and image generators work. It’s an ideal way to explore modern AI trends while building a solid conceptual understanding.

18. MIT OpenCourseWare – Artificial Intelligence offers free access to its AI lectures through OpenCourseWare. Though slightly advanced, motivated beginners can use this resource to explore academic-level AI topics. It’s perfect for self-learners who want to experience world-class AI education without tuition costs

19. How to Choose the Right AI Course choosing the right course depends on your background, learning style, and career goals. If you’re non-technical, start with “AI for Everyone” or “IBM Foundations.” If you’re comfortable with coding, opt for courses like Harvard’s or Stanford’s programs. Always prioritize courses that combine theory with hands-on experience.

20. Final Thoughts – Begin Your AI Journey Today, artificial Intelligence is reshaping the future — and learning it today can be your gateway to tomorrow’s most exciting opportunities. Whether you dream of becoming a data scientist, AI engineer, or tech entrepreneur, these top AI courses provide the roadmap. Start with one, stay consistent, and keep exploring. The world of AI is vast, and your journey begins with a single lesson.